Description:
After five months on the Eastern Marine Services (EMS) slipway, three quarters of the 109-year-old is now back in the water (bow section presumably scrapped), and no doubt gt/dimensions below reduced. It seems that she was bought at or after ABP's auction in 2014 by John Taylor's EMS Marine Services, Lowestoft, and some time before 2018 was officially renamed EMS WATER CARRIER under British flag (c/s 2JBJ3, MMSI 235114501.
EMS WATER CARRIER ex-CIEN PORCENTO ex-MOA AF HARG ex-RANA ex-SHELL 3 ex-SEMO No.1 ex-MOBIL SERVICE
106gt 204dwt, 28.64 x 6.08 x 1.80m
built 1913 ??, Sweden (iron hull, though well-patched with steel repairs, it seems)
May have been moved temporarily off the slipway, currently occupied by the historic Lowestoft trawler EXCELSIOR
